Situation
Fishguard is a popular Market Town which stands on the North Pembrokeshire Coastline some 15 miles or so north of the County and Market Town of Haverfordwest.
Fishguard has the benefit of a good Shopping Centre together with a wide range of amenities and facilities which briefly include Secondary and Primary Schools, Churches, Chapels, Hotels, Restaurants, Public Houses, Cafes, Takeaways, Art Galleries, a Post Office, Library, a Petrol Filling Station/Store, Repair Garages, a Leisure Centre and a Cinema/Theatre.
The twin town of Goodwick is a mile of so distant and Fishguard Harbour being close by, provides a Ferry Terminal for Southern Ireland. There is also a Railway Station.
The Pembrokeshire Coastline and the Beach at The Parrog is within three quarters of a mile or so of the Property and also close by are the other well known sandy beaches and coves at Pwllgwaelod, Cwm yr Eglwys, Newport Sands, Pwllcrochan, Abermawr, Aberbach, Abercastle, Aberfelin and Porthgain.
The County and Market Town of Haverfordwest is within easy car driving distance and has the benefit of an excellent Shopping Centre together with an extensive range of amenities and facilities including Secondary and Primary Schools, Churches, Chapels, Banks, Building Societies, Hotels, Restaurants, Public Houses, Cafes, Takeaways, Art Galleries, a Library, Post Office, Supermarkets, Petrol Filling Stations, Repair Garages, a Leisure Centre, Further Education College, The County Council Offices and The County Hospital at Withybush.
There are good road links along the Main A40 from Fishguard to Haverfordwest and Carmarthen and the M4 to Cardiff and London as well as good rail links from both Fishguard and Haverfordwest to Carmarthen, Cardiff, London Paddington and the rest of the UK.
Maes Waldo is a medium sized Residential Estate which is accessed off Brodog Terrace and is situated within 550 yards or so of Fishguard Town Centre and Market Square.

Description
21 Maes Waldo comprises a Terraced 2 storey Dwelling House of a timber frame construction with an external skin of concrete block with rendered and coloured elevations under a pitched composition slate roof. Accommodation is as follows:-
Portico
With Outside Light and a composite double glazed door to:-
Hall (4.70m x 1.96m (15'5" x 6'5"))
With ceramic tile floor, uPVC double glazed window, radiator, ceiling light, 1 power point, phone point , Mains Smoke Detector (not tested) staircase to First Floor and doors to Sitting/Dining Room, Kitchen/Breakfast Room and:-
Cloakroom (1.83m x 0.86m (6'0" x 2'10"))
With ceramic tile floor, white suite of WC and Wash Hand Basin, extractor fan, uPVC double glazed window and a ceiling light.
Sitting/Dining Room (4.11m x 3.61m (13'6" x 11'10"))
With fitted carpet, 2 radiators, coved ceiling, 2 ceiling lights, 4 power points, TV point and uPVC double glazed French door to Rear Garden.
Kitchen/Breakfast Room (2.82m x 3.40m (9'3" x 11'2"))
With ceramic tile floor, a range of fitted floor and wall cupboards, built in Neff Single Oven/Grill, 4 ring Gas Cooker Hob and Cooker Hood (externally vented), built in dishwasher, built in fridge/freezer, plumbing for automatic washing machine, inset single drainer one and a half bowl stainless steel sink unit with mixer tap, Mains Heat Detector (not tested), uPVC double glazed window overlooking Rear Garden, ceiling light and 3 power points.
A staircase from the Hall gives access to the:-
Half Landing (1.88m x 2.36m (6'2" x 7'9"))
With fitted carpet and stair to:-
First Floor
Landing (1.83m x 3.84m (6'0" x 12'7"))
With fitted carpet, uPVC double glazed window, radiator, built in cupboard housing a Baxi wall mounted Gas Combination Boiler (heating domestic hot water and firing central heating) and Carbon Monoxide alarm, Mains Smoke Detector (not tested) ceiling light and 1 power point.
Bathroom (2.54m x 1.83m (8'4" x 6'0"))
With white suite of panelled Bath with shower attachment, Wash Hand Basin and WC, glazed shower screen, 5 downlighters, Extractor Fan, uPVC double glazed window, vinyl floor covering and radiator.
Bedroom 1 (3.25m x 3.48m (10'8" x 11'5"))
With fitted carpet, 2 uPVC double glazed windows, ceiling light, radiator and 4 power points, TV point.
Bedroom 2 (3.23m x 2.82m (10'7" x 9'3"))
With fitted carpet, uPVC double glazed window, ceiling light, radiator and 2 power points, TV Point
Externally
There is a block pavior hardstanding directly to the fore of the Property allowing for Off Road Vehicle Parking Space for 2 Vehicles. To the rear of the Property is a sizeable private enclosed Patio Garden with Ornamental Stone Areas, a Paved Patio, Flowering Shrubs, Flowers and a Garden Shed.
Outside Electric Lights and an Outside Water Tap.
Services
Mains Water (metered supply), Electricity, Gas and Drainage are connected. Gas Central Heating. uPVC Double Glazing. Wall and Loft Insulation. Telephone, subject to British Telecom Regulations. Broadband Connection.
Tenure
Freehold with Vacant Possession upon Completion.
